Unlock exclusive discounts at hundreds of top hotels
Exclusive member prices
Unlock exclusive member discounts at hundreds of top hotels.
The biggest range
Thousands of luxury hotels for you to choose from but all curated for you.
The best price
We compare deals and bring you the best price with our price promise.
Free cancellation & pay later
A range of fully refundable and pay on arrival luxury and boutique hotels.
Unlock exclusive discounts at hundreds of top hotels
Clear filters
Windward Islands
See the latest prices and deals by choosing your dates
All-inclusive resort in Christ Church, Maxwell · 117.09 mi from centre
7.8
179 reviews
Breakfast available
When you stay at Sandals Barbados - ALL INCLUSIVE Couples Only in Maxwell, you'll be on the beach, within a 10-minute drive of U.S. Embassy and Carlisle Bay. This all-inclusive property is 0.7 mi (1.1 km) from Dover Beach and 2.3 mi (3.6 km) from Rockley Beach.
Hotel in Christ Church, Oistins · 120.06 mi from centre
8.8
22 reviews
Breakfast available
With a stay at South Point Hotel in Oistins (Green Garden), you'll be a 4-minute drive from Oistin's Friday Night Fish Fry and 6 minutes from Miami Beach. This family-friendly hotel is 4.8 mi (7.8 km) from Dover Beach and 5.6 mi (9.1 km) from Rockley Beach.
Aparthotel in Barbados, Diamond Valley · 124.22 mi from centre
8.0
247 reviews
Breakfast available
With a stay at Hilton Grand Vacations Club The Crane Barbados in Diamond Valley, you'll be near the beach, within a 10-minute drive of Crane Beach and Foursquare Rum Factory and Heritage Park. This luxury aparthotel is 11.4 mi (18.4 km) from Dover Beach and 8.6 mi (13.8 km) from Miami Beach.
All-inclusive resort in Christ Church, Maxwell · 117.17 mi from centre
7.0
49 reviews
Breakfast available
When you stay at Sandals Royal Barbados - ALL INCLUSIVE Couples Only in Maxwell, you'll be on the beach, within a 10-minute drive of U.S. Embassy and Carlisle Bay. This all-inclusive property is 1.4 mi (2.3 km) from Dover Beach and 2.2 mi (3.6 km) from Rockley Beach.
Hotel in Holetown · 110.40 mi from centre
9.4
68 reviews
When you stay at The Sandpiper in Holetown, you'll be on the beach – a 2-minute drive from Sandy Lane Beach and 9 minutes from Mullins Beach. This beach hotel is 12.6 mi (20.3 km) from Dover Beach and 6.4 mi (10.3 km) from Kensington Oval.
Resort in Bridgetown · 113.80 mi from centre
8.2
935 reviews
Breakfast available
With a stay at Hilton Barbados Resort in Bridgetown (Garrison Historic Area), you'll be a 1-minute drive from Carlisle Bay and 5 minutes from U.S. Embassy. This beach resort is 3.2 mi (5.1 km) from Dover Beach and 1.7 mi (2.8 km) from Rockley Beach.
Resort in Christ Church, Maxwell · 117.44 mi from centre
8.6
69 reviews
Located in Maxwell, Luxury Collection at Sea Breeze Beach House by Ocean Hotels is by the ocean, within a 10-minute drive of Dover Beach and Barbados Parliament Buildings. This beach resort is 1.6 mi (2.6 km) from Miami Beach and 2.7 mi (4.4 km) from Rockley Beach.
All-inclusive resort in Barbados, Long Bay · 124.79 mi from centre
8.0
286 reviews
With a stay at Wyndham Grand Barbados Sam Lords Castle All Inclusive Resort in Long Bay, you'll be on the beach, within a 10-minute drive of Crane Beach and Foul Bay Beach. This beach property is 13.2 mi (21.2 km) from Dover Beach and 10.3 mi (16.6 km) from Miami Beach.
Resort in Speightstown · 109.37 mi from centre
9.4
135 reviews
Breakfast available
Located in Speightstown, Cobblers Cove - Barbados is by the ocean – a 1-minute drive from Mullins Beach and 10 minutes from St. Nicholas Abbey. This beach resort is 4.7 mi (7.6 km) from Sandy Lane Beach and 5.4 mi (8.7 km) from Paynes Bay Beach.
Resort in Holetown · 110.23 mi from centre
8.8
405 reviews
Breakfast available
When you stay at Colony Club by Elegant Hotels in Holetown, you'll be on the beach, within a 10-minute drive of Sandy Lane Beach and Mullins Beach. This beach resort is 12.9 mi (20.8 km) from Dover Beach and 6.7 mi (10.9 km) from Kensington Oval.
Resort in Barbados, Diamond Valley · 124.15 mi from centre
8.4
944 reviews
Breakfast available
Located in Diamond Valley, The Crane Resort is a 1-minute drive from Crane Beach and 13 minutes from Bottom Bay Beach. This beach resort is 8.6 mi (13.9 km) from Miami Beach and 8.7 mi (13.9 km) from Bath Beach.
All-inclusive resort in Prospect · 111.04 mi from centre
9.0
459 reviews
Breakfast available
When you stay at Waves Hotel & Spa by Elegant Hotels - All Inclusive in Prospect, you'll be on the beach, within a 5-minute drive of Batts Rock Beach and Paradise Beach. This all-inclusive property is 1.8 mi (2.9 km) from Brighton Beach and 2 mi (3.3 km) from Barbados Polo Club.
Resort in Speightstown · 109.40 mi from centre
9.4
94 reviews
Breakfast available
When you stay at Saint Peter's Bay in Speightstown, you'll be on the beach, within a 15-minute drive of Mullins Beach and Sandy Lane Beach. This beach resort is 10 mi (16.1 km) from Kensington Oval and 10.6 mi (17.1 km) from Carlisle Bay.
Hotel in Christ Church, Oistins · 118.86 mi from centre
9.8
220 reviews
Breakfast available
With a stay at Little Arches Boutique Hotel Barbados - Adults only in Oistins, you'll be by the sea, just steps from Miami Beach and a 3-minute drive from Silver Sands Beach. This eco-friendly hotel is 3.2 mi (5.1 km) from Dover Beach and 4 mi (6.4 km) from Rockley Beach.
Resort in Christ Church, Rockley · 115.27 mi from centre
7.2
875 reviews
Breakfast available
With a stay at Accra Beach Hotel & Spa in Rockley, you'll be on the beach – a 4-minute walk from Rockley Beach and a 3-minute drive from Carlisle Bay. This beach resort is 1.5 mi (2.4 km) from Dover Beach and 2.8 mi (4.4 km) from U.S. Embassy.
Hotel in St. Lawrence Gap · 116.71 mi from centre
9.0
22 reviews
With a stay at Concierge Collection at O2 Beach Club & Spa by Ocean Hotels in St. Lawrence Gap, you'll be on the beach – a 3-minute walk from Dover Beach and a 5-minute drive from U.S. Embassy. This all-inclusive hotel is 1.9 mi (3.1 km) from Rockley Beach and 3 mi (4.8 km) from Miami Beach.
Hotel in Christ Church, Maxwell · 117.30 mi from centre
9.0
973 reviews
Breakfast available
When you stay at Bougainvillea Barbados in Maxwell, you'll be on the beach, within a 5-minute drive of Oistin's Friday Night Fish Fry and South Coast Boardwalk. This beach hotel is 1.7 mi (2.8 km) from Miami Beach and 3.3 mi (5.3 km) from U.S. Embassy.
Hotel in Christ Church, Hastings · 114.63 mi from centre
8.4
562 reviews
Located in Hastings, The Soco Hotel - Adults Only is on the beach – a 3-minute walk from Surf in Barbados Surf School and 7 minutes by foot from Lanterns Mall. This all-inclusive hotel is 0.9 mi (1.4 km) from Barbados Museum & Historical Society and 1.6 mi (2.5 km) from Rockley Golf Course.
All-inclusive resort in Christ Church, Hastings · 114.28 mi from centre
8.8
954 reviews
Breakfast available
When you stay at Sugar Bay Barbados - All Inclusive in Hastings, you'll be on the beach, within a 5-minute drive of Carlisle Bay and Rockley Beach. This all-inclusive property is 2.5 mi (4 km) from Dover Beach and 1.2 mi (2 km) from Brownes Beach.
Hotel in Speightstown · 108.90 mi from centre
9.6
118 reviews
Breakfast available
With a stay at Little Good Harbour in Speightstown, you'll be on the beach, within a 10-minute drive of Mullins Beach and Port St. Charles Marina. This beach hotel is 9.5 mi (15.4 km) from Sandy Lane Beach and 12.4 mi (19.9 km) from Kensington Oval.